Illinois SB3855 establishes a scholarship program for engineering students, offering grants to public universities and scholarships to students.
Illinois SB3855 creates the Engineering Students of Illinois Scholarship Program, administered by the Illinois Student Assistance Commission. The program provides scholarships to eligible students enrolled in engineering programs at public universities. Scholarships cover tuition and fees, with a maximum stipend of $10,000 for other costs. Recipients must agree to work for the Illinois Department of Transportation for at least three years post-graduation. The program aims to attract capable students to engineering and increase employment in the field.
